Discover the intricate connections between mythology and society in Craft of Zeus by John Scheid. Published by Harvard University Press in 2001, this compelling 240-page commentary delves into the rich metaphor of weaving, exploring its profound implications in Greek and Roman cultures. Scheid articulates how weaving serves as a symbol of social cohesion and reveals its erotic and marital significance, offering readers a vibrant understanding of this central concept in ancient thought.
